About The Position

At Roche, the Production Technician plays a crucial role in supporting manufacturing operations across manufacturing, packaging, and product labeling areas. This position involves setting up and operating automatic or semi-automatic machines to produce the company's products, following process sheets or instructions from a supervisor. Key tasks include inspecting operations against predetermined tolerances, providing support to various areas or programs, and interacting with internal customers. The technician is also responsible for performing specialized semi-routine support duties within their assigned area and is committed to maintaining and continuously improving the quality system to achieve quality objectives through daily actions. Requirements

  • High school diploma or equivalency
  • Thorough understanding of the principles and applications of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) and ISO 9001
  • Basic computer skills
  • Strong interpersonal skills and ability to work in a team environment
  • Ability to perform basic mathematical calculations
  • Detail-oriented

Responsibilities

  • Set up and operate equipment and processes by standard operating procedures and pilot protocols.
  • Inspect product for quality and adherence to specifications.
  • Complete and ensure accuracy of all process orders and associated required documentation, records and metrics.
  • Prepare work centers for appropriate line clearance procedures and conduct regular cleaning by standard operating procedures.
  • May train others in the department as needed.
  • Support manufacturing operations either in the manufacturing, packaging, and/or product labeling areas.
  • Work from process sheets or written/verbal instructions given by the supervisor to perform production tasks.
  • Check and inspect operations against predetermined tolerances.
  • Provide support to an area, person, or program.
  • Interface with internal customers and perform semi-routine support duties of a specialized nature within an assigned area.
  • Maintain and continuously improve the quality system and achieve quality objectives through daily actions.
